The first five: a comedy icon, a cult favourite, and plenty of Berlin attitude
The new season promises top-tier talent. Topping the list is a name that really speaks for itself: Michael "Bully" Herbig. The man who gave us childhood classics like "Der Schuh des Manitu" and "Traumschiff Surprise" is now taking on the challenge of not laughing. That alone is reason enough to celebrate the series. But it gets even better. Also joining the line-up are Kida Khodr Ramadan, who achieved cult status as "Bratan" in "4 Blocks", and the incomparable Anke Engelke, who can effortlessly nail any role. Also on board are Hazel Brugger, whose deadpan humour is perfect for this war of attrition, and Bastian Pastewka, who, as we know, has his own unique way of playing with comedy.
